News Corp form analyst Gilbert Gardiner gives his $200 betting strategy and quaddie analysis for Saturday’s Underwood Stakes meeting at Caulfield.

■■■■■

FOUR-PLAY: $200 BETTING STRATEGY

RACE 4: LISTED JIM MOLONEY STAKES (1400m)

$50 win SILMARILLION (1) $2.80

Multiple Group 2-placegetter could not have been more impressive last start at The Valley in the Listed Atlantic Jewel Stakes (1200m) finishing over the top of her rivals with a perfectly-timed ride. Extra distance should not be an issue. Touched off in the Group 2 Silver Shadow (1200m) in Sydney the start before. Up in weight – 1.5kg more than last start – but earned the impost on the back of strong performances. Needed six starts to win a race, placed four times previously, but ready to go on with the job.

RACE 6: BENCHMARK 100 (1100m)

$25 each-way REY MAGNERIO (12) at $7/$2.40

Healthy strike rate, six wins from 12 starts and placed three times. Won over 1100m at Caulfield early in the year, defeated Midtown Boss. Rey Magnerio went from a Pakenham Synthetic maiden victory last year to being placed in the Listed Bel Esprit Stakes (1200m) at Caulfield eight months later, in one campaign with runs spaced accordingly. Earned a shot at the Group 1 Oakleigh Plate and only beaten 2½ lengths. Should be in the money first-up with three jumpouts under the belt.

RACE 7: GROUP 3 MRC FOUNDATION CUP (2000m)

$50 win SAINT GEORGE (15) at $4.40

A good thing just about licked last start at Caulfield in the Listed Heatherlie Stakes (1700m), luckless behind horses and never got the chance to get warm. Drawn low again so could explain the slight drift in the market, $3.90 to $4.40 with Ladbrokes, but trust in jockey Jamie Kah to navigate a path to victory. Could he be the new Caulfield Cup favourite after Saturday? JUST FINE (2) third-up could run a cheeky race.

RACE 8: GROUP 1 UNDERWOOD STAKES (1800m)

$50 win PERICLES (2) at $3.20

Bursting to win a Group 1 and gets his chance here. Timed to the minute to peak third-up after a dominant 1600m win at The Valley last start. First time back at 1800m since his three-year-old season, won the Group 2 Autumn Classic and then touched off in the Group 1 Rosehill Guineas (2000m). Trainer James Cummings has always had a healthy opinion of the now five-year-old son of Street Boss who looks ready to claim an elusive Group 1 success.
